Advised black toner was low about 11 months after using it so got a compatible one on eBay for £9 ish.
Did some reading about replacing toner after I ordered and discovered I could reset the print count and get some more prints out of it. It lasted another 7 months. No problems installing or using replacement toner.
I've now had to reset the other toners so should probably order some in anticipation of replacement.
Let me know if you want the guide to resetting toners and I'll try and find it.
Only thing missing for me is duplex but I just use the manual feeder for the rare occasions I need that.
Next job is getting a power source in the cupboard so I can move it off my desk. It's big and noisy compared to inkjet I had but 100x better in every other respect.

I have had one for just over 2 years and it has been faultless. Colour printing is good as is B&W. The main reason I changed from an inkjet is the colour toner doesn't dry out if you print mainly in black and white. I wasted more ink in cleaning cycles when the colour print heads dried out than I did printing in colour.
I love the printer even more because it has wireless LAN so I can place it almost anywhere in the house. Yes, I would like duplex and A3 capability but for the price I can do without.
